2015 Yamaha N-Max revealed

Yamaha has revealed a power-scooter dubbed as NMAX which will be a global product. Produced in Indonesia, the NMAX will be launched in Asia before brought to other markets. The scooter features a newly-developed 155cc liquid-cooled SOHC engine based on the BLUE CORE concept. The new model was developed with the concept "Global Prestige City Commuter" and inherits the DNA of the MAX series, with sporty handling and styling while combining practicality. Read the full article »

2015 Yamaha YZF-R3 First Look

The competition in the entry-level sports class is getting more exciting since Yamaha has just joined Honda (CBR300) and Kawasaki (Ninja 300) with the newly developed YZF-R3. Designed with speed and agility in mind, the Yamaha YZF-R3 features a class-leading engine, a steel frame, a low seat height and an aggressive styling. The bike will hit the dealerships in February and will retail for just $4,990. Read the full article »

Turbocharged Suzuki Recursion Concept heading to serial production?

Recursion was a turbocharged concept motorcycle shown by Suzuki at the 2013 Tokyo Auto Show and it was one of the best looking bikes Suzuki has come up with in a while. Reports from Japan now suggest that there is a production version in the works. It should be a lightweight, middleweight-sized machine powered by a turbocharged 588cc parallel twin. 2015 MV Agusta F4 RC confirmed

MV Agusta has accidentally confirmed the 2015 F4 RC as the Italians have released the pricing structure for their 2015 MY motorcycles in the US. The street legal version of the new F4 - to be raced in World Superbike next year - will cost $46,000 in the US and around €40,000 in the European market. Other good news for MV Agusta enthusiasts in the US that several models got a modest price decrease. Read the full article »
